Orbitals hold 2 electrons each. There is an s orbital in every level n≥1. There are 3 p orbitals in every level n≥2. In solid-state physics, the free electron model is a simple model for the behaviour of charge carriers in a metallic solid. It was developed in 1927, principally by Arnold Sommerfeld, who combined the classical Drude model with quantum mechanical Fermi–Dirac statistics and hence it is also known as the Drude–Sommerfeld model.

Valence Electrons. •Valence electrons are electrons in the outer energy level of an atom. Practice! •Find the number of valence electrons for: 1.Li 2.P 3.I 4.Ar 5.Ca 6.O 7.He. Check It! 1.Li = 1 2.P = 5 3.I = 7 4.Ar = 8 5.Ca = 2 6.O = 6 7.. He = 2 (not 8)! Periodic Table of Elements with Valence Electrons Trends.
